Merge lp:~jelmer/launchpad/135610-duplicated-ancestry-2 into lp:launchpad
Proposed by
Jelmer Vernooij
on 2010-10-15
| Status: | Merged |
|---|---|
| Approved by: | Jelmer Vernooij on 2010-10-17 |
| Approved revision: | no longer in the source branch. |
| Merged at revision: | 11746 |
| Proposed branch: | lp:~jelmer/launchpad/135610-duplicated-ancestry-2 |
| Merge into: | lp:launchpad |
| Prerequisite: | lp:~jelmer/launchpad/135610-duplicated-ancestry |
| Diff against target: |
78 lines (+8/-34) 3 files modified
lib/lp/archiveuploader/nascentuploadfile.py (+0/-5) lib/lp/archiveuploader/tests/test_buildduploads.py (+8/-0) lib/lp/archiveuploader/tests/test_nascentuploadfile.py (+0/-29) |
| To merge this branch: | bzr merge lp:~jelmer/launchpad/135610-duplicated-ancestry-2 |
| Related bugs: |
| Reviewer | Review Type | Date Requested | Status |
|---|---|---|---|
| Abel Deuring (community) | code | 2010-10-15 | Approve on 2010-10-15 |
|
Review via email:
|
|||
Commit Message
Allow extra PENDING source package publishing history entries in NascentUploadFi
Description of the Change
William pointed out that the assertion I added in my branch can fail in some situations that aren't actually a problem.
When publishing new records the publisher will actually set the new record the PUBLISHED before it sets the old record to SUPERSEDED. Because of this we've decided to simply skip the assertion.
To post a comment you must log in.
review:
Approve
(code)
